Abstract
Since the CSP dichotomy conjecture has been established, a number of other dichotomy questions have attracted interest, including one for list homomorphism problems of signed graphs. Signed graphs arise naturally in many contexts, including for instance nowhere-zero flows for graphs embedded in non-orientable surfaces. The dichotomy classification is known for homomorphisms without list restrictions, so it is surprising that it is not known, or even conjectured, if lists are present since this usually makes the classifications easier to obtain. There is however a conjectured classification, due to Kim and Siggers, in the special case of “semi-balanced” signed graphs. These authors confirmed their conjecture for the class of reflexive signed graphs. As our main result we verify the conjecture for irreflexive signed graphs. For this purpose, we prove an extension result for two-directional ray graphs which is of independent interest and which leads to an analogous extension result for interval graphs. Moreover, we offer an alternative proof for the class of reflexive signed graphs, and a direct polynomial-time algorithm in the polynomial cases where the previous algorithms used algebraic methods of general CSP dichotomy theorems. For both reflexive and irreflexive cases the dichotomy classification depends on a result linking the absence of certain structures to the existence of a special ordering. The structures are used to prove the NP-completeness and the ordering is used to design polynomial algorithms.




Similar content being viewed by others
References
Bok, J., Brewster, R., Feder, T., Hell, P., Jedličková, N.: List homomorphism problems for signed trees. Discret. Math. 346(3), 113257 (2023). https://doi.org/10.1016/j.disc.2022.113257
Bok, J., Brewster, R.C., Feder, T., Hell, P., Jedličková, N.: List homomorphisms to separable signed graphs. In: Balachandran, N., Inkulu, R. (eds.) Algorithms and Discrete Applied Mathematics—8th International Conference, CALDAM 2022, Puducherry, India, February 10-12, 2022, Proceedings. Lecture Notes in Computer Science, vol. 13179, pp. 22–35. Springer (2022). https://doi.org/10.1007/978-3-030-95018-7_3
Bok, J., Brewster, R.C., Feder, T., Hell, P., Jedličková, N.: List homomorphism problems for signed graphs. In: Esparza, J., Kráľ, D. (eds.) 45th International Symposium on Mathematical Foundations of Computer Science (MFCS 2020). Leibniz International Proceedings in Informatics (LIPIcs), vol. 170, 20:1–20:14. Schloss Dagstuhl–Leibniz-Zentrum für Informatik, Dagstuhl (2020). https://drops.dagstuhl.de/opus/volltexte/2020/12688
Bok, J., Brewster, R.C., Hell, P., Jedličková, N., Rafiey, A.: Min orderings and list homomorphism dichotomies for signed and unsigned graphs. In: LATIN 2022: Theoretical Informatics: 15th Latin American Symposium, Guanajuato, Mexico, November 7–11, 2022, Proceedings. pp. 510–526. Springer (2022)
Bok, J., Brewster, R.C., Hell, P., Jedličková, N.: List homomorphisms of signed graphs. In: Bordeaux Graph Workshop, pp. 81–84 (2019)
Brewster, R.C., Foucaud, F., Hell, P., Naserasr, R.: The complexity of signed graph and edge-coloured graph homomorphisms. Discret. Math. 340(2), 223–235 (2017)
Brewster, R.C., Siggers, M.: A complexity dichotomy for signed \(H\)-colouring. Discret. Math. 341(10), 2768–2773 (2018)
Bulatov, A.A.: A dichotomy theorem for nonuniform CSPs. In: 2017 IEEE 58th Annual Symposium on Foundations of Computer Science (FOCS), pp. 319–330. IEEE (2017)
Feder, T., Hell, P., Huang, J.: List homomorphisms and circular arc graphs. Combinatorica 19(4), 487–505 (1999)
Feder, T., Hell, P., Huang, J.: Bi-arc graphs and the complexity of list homomorphisms. J. Graph Theory 42(1), 61–80 (2003)
Feder, T., Hell, P., Huang, J., Rafiey, A.: Interval graphs, adjusted interval digraphs, and reflexive list homomorphisms. Discret. Appl. Math. 160(6), 697–707 (2012)
Feder, T., Vardi, M.Y.: The computational structure of monotone monadic SNP and constraint satisfaction: a study through Datalog and group theory. In: STOC, pp. 612–622 (1993)
Guenin, B.: Packing odd circuit covers: a conjecture (manuscript) (2005)
Hell, P., Mastrolilli, M., Nevisi, M.M., Rafiey, A.: Approximation of minimum cost homomorphisms. In: European Symposium on Algorithms, pp. 587–598. Springer (2012)
Hell, P., Nešetřil, J.: On the complexity of \(H\)-coloring. J. Combin. Theory Ser. B 48(1), 92–110 (1990)
Hell, P., Nešetřil, J.: Graphs and homomorphisms, Oxford Lecture Series in Mathematics and its Applications, vol. 28. Oxford University Press, Oxford (2004)
Huang, J.: Representation characterizations of chordal bipartite graphs. J. Combin. Theory Ser. B 96(5), 673–683 (2006)
Kaiser, T., Lukoťka, R., Rollová, E.: Nowhere-zero flows in signed graphs: a survey. In: Selected topics in graph theory and its applications, Lect. Notes Semin. Interdiscip. Mat., vol. 14, pp. 85–104. Semin. Interdiscip. Mat. (S.I.M.), Potenza (2017)
Kim, H., Siggers, M.: Towards a dichotomy for the switch list homomorphism problem for signed graphs (2021). arxiv:2104.07764
Naserasr, R., Sopena, E., Zaslavsky, T.: Homomorphisms of signed graphs: an update. Eur. J. Combin. 91, 20 (2021). https://doi.org/10.1016/j.ejc.2020.103222
Saha, P.K., Basu, A., Sen, M.K., West, D.B.: Permutation bigraphs and interval containments. Discret. Appl. Math. 175, 71–78 (2014). https://doi.org/10.1016/j.dam.2014.05.020
Shrestha, A.M.S., Tayu, S., Ueno, S.: On orthogonal ray graphs. Discrete Appl. Math. 158(15), 1650–1659 (2010)
Zaslavsky, T.: Signed graph coloring. Discret. Math. 39(2), 215–228 (1982)
Zaslavsky, T.: A mathematical bibliography of signed and gain graphs and allied areas. Electron. J. Combin. 5(8), 124 (1998). manuscript prepared with Marge Pratt
Zhuk, D.: A proof of CSP dichotomy conjecture. In: 58th Annual IEEE Symposium on Foundations of Computer Science—FOCS 2017, pp. 331–342. IEEE Computer Soc., Los Alamitos (2017)
Acknowledgements
J. Bok and N. Jedličková were supported by GAUK 370122 and European Union’s Horizon 2020 Project H2020-MSCA-RISE-2018: Research and Innovation Staff Exchange. R. Brewster and P. Hell gratefully acknowledge support from the NSERC Canada Discovery Grant programme. A. Rafiey gratefully acknowledges support from the Grant NSF1751765. J. Bok further acknowledges a partial support by the ANR Project GRALMECO (ANR-21-CE48-0004). We thank Reza Naserasr and Mark Siggers for helpful discussions. We are also grateful to two anonymous referees for their constructive comments that helped us to improve the manuscript.
Author information
Authors and Affiliations
Contributions
All authors contributed equally.
Corresponding author
Ethics declarations
Conflict of interest
The authors have no Conflict of interest as defined by Springer, or other interests that might be perceived to influence the results and/or discussion reported in this paper.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.
About this article
Cite this article
Bok, J., Brewster, R.C., Hell, P. et al. Min Orderings and List Homomorphism Dichotomies for Graphs and Signed Graphs. Algorithmica 86, 2289–2316 (2024). https://doi.org/10.1007/s00453-024-01228-1
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s00453-024-01228-1